6. Farasan Islands: A Natural Paradise
Finally, the Farasan Islands, located just off the southern coast of Saudi Arabia, are a true hidden gem for yacht voyageurs. This archipelago is known for its untouched beaches and vibrant coral reefs, making it perfect for snorkeling and diving enthusiasts. Sail through the tranquil waters and enjoy spectacular views of the islands’ rugged terrain and diverse wildlife. The calm atmosphere and natural beauty of the Farasan Islands make this an unforgettable destination to anchor down and unwind.
